Retail Trade - December 2015

Sales in retail trade increased by 5.9% in 2015

In December 2015, sales in retail trade after seasonal adjustment increased at constant prices by 0.6%, month-on-month (m-o-m). Working days adjusted sales increased by 5.5%, year‑on-year (y-o-y), non-adjusted by 6.7%. For the entire year 2015, sales in retail trade increased by 5.9%, y-o-y, which was the highest growth since 2008.

Seasonally adjusted sales in retail trade except of motor vehicles and motorcycles (CZ‑NACE 47) increased at constant prices by 0.6%, month-on-month. Sales adjusted for calendar effects increased by 5.5%, year-on-year; non-adjusted sales increased by 6.7% (there was one working day more in December 2015 than in December 2014). Non-adjusted sales for sale of automotive fuel increased by 12.5%, year-on-year, for non-food goods they increased by 6.5%, y-o-y, and for food by 5.5%.

The same as in previous months, sales grew the most in retail sale via mail order houses or via Internet (by 16.7%). Increase of sales was reported by all assortment types of specialized non‑food stores, namely with dispensing chemist, medical and orthopaedic goods, and cosmetic and toilet articles (by 7.0%), with other household equipment (by 5.8%), clothing and footwear (by 5.3%), information and communication equipment (by 3.8%), and with cultural and recreation goods (by 2.0%). Growth of sales in retail trade was also contributed to by increased sale of food in both non-specialized and specialized stores (by 5.6% and 3.6%, respectively).

The price deflator (CZ-NACE 47) related to the corresponding period of the previous year (VAT excluded) was 97.5%. It was influenced mainly by lower prices of automotive fuel, food, and information and communication equipment. On the contrary, prices increased in stores with cultural and recreation goods, clothing and footwear, and dispensing chemist, medical and orthopaedic goods.

Seasonally adjusted sales for sale and repair of motor vehicles (CZ-NACE 45) increased at constant prices by 0.2%, m-o-m. Sales adjusted for calendar effects increased by 10.8%, y-o-y. Non-adjusted sales increased by 14.3%, y-o-y, sales for sale of motor vehicles (including spare parts) increased by 15.7% and for repair of motor vehicles by 9.5%.

For the entire Q4 2015, sales in retail trade (CZ-NACE 47) increased at constant prices by 6.4%, y-o-y (in Q4 2015 there was one working day more compared to Q4 2014). Sales for automotive fuel increased by 10.6%, for non-food goods by 7.1%, and for food by 4.1%. In the automotive segment (CZ-NACE 45), sales increased by 12.7%; for sale of motor vehicles (including spare parts) sales increased by 13.6% and for repair of motor vehicles by 9.0%.
 

Development in 2015

For the entire year 2015, in retail trade except of motor vehicles and motorcycles (CZ‑NACE 47), sales increased at constant prices by 5.9%, y-o-y, while in all months of 2015 sales exceeded the level of the corresponding period of 2014. Sale of automotive fuel increased for the entire year by 8.0%. Sales for non-food goods increased by 6.8% and for food by 3.9%. The highest growth was reported by sales in retail sale via mail order houses or via Internet (by 19.7%). In specialized stores with non-food goods sales increased for information and communication equipment by 10.0%, for cultural and recreation goods by 8.1%, for other household equipment by 5.9%, for dispensing chemist, medical and orthopaedic goods, and cosmetic and toilet articles by 5.6%, and for clothing and footwear by 1.8%. The average price deflator for 2015 was 97.6%.

In the automotive segment (CZ-NACE 45), sales increased at constant prices by 11.5%, y‑o‑y; for sale of motor vehicles it was by 12.3% and for repair of motor vehicles by 8.3%.
